Wanstrow - Temporary Road Closure Due To Drainage Works
What is happening?
Somerset Council Parish of Wanstrow Temporary Closure of Church Street To Lower Lane
Somerset Council in exercise of its powers under Section 14 (1) of the Road Traffic Regulation Act 1984 as amended, have made an Order prohibiting all traffic from proceeding along: Church Street To Lower Lane - from the junction with Tower View, north westwards for a total distance of 56 metres. This Order will enable Dave Lucey Ltd to carry out drainage works.
The Order becomes effective on 8th May 2026 and will remain in force for 18 months. The works are expected to commence on 11th May 2026 and last until 19th June 2026 between the hours of 00:00 - 23:59 for a total of 40 days.
